About the Role
Supports day-to-day service execution for Construction P&C clients by processing service requests, maintaining documentation, and assisting with renewal activities. This role primarily supports internal stakeholders (Account Managers and Producers) with no direct client ownership, focusing on accuracy, responsiveness, and developing core capabilities.
Responsibilities
- Processes high-volume service requests accurately and efficiently, supporting timely completion of tasks and routine servicing items in line with established turnaround standards.
- Documents all activity in Agency Management Systems and ImageRight to maintain clean, auditable records.
- Tracks suspense and workflows to drive open items to closure and prevent missed deadlines or incomplete deliverables.
- Initiates renewal workflows, prepares renewal checklists, gathers exposure and loss documentation, and organizes materials to support internal review and client-ready deliverables.
- Supports internal meetings and presentations and stays current on internal procedures to ensure alignment with evolving standards.
